The Opportunity

We are currently looking to fill several positions for Power System Engineers, Engineering in Training to Senior Engineer depending on level of experience and credentials. Reporting to the System Security Engineer Specialist you will support the safe, reliable, and secure operation of the Bulk Electric System through operational engineering activities.

Key elements of this role include:

Operations Planning:

  • Perform load flow and dynamic stability analysis using power system simulation software to establish system operating limits.
  • Prepare system operating procedures and operational guidelines for use by System Operators in the secure and reliable operation of the bulk power system.
  • Develop, implement, and maintain operational tools to aid System Operators in power system operations.
  • Assist in defining near-real-time operational data requirements for substation and generator additions to the power system.
  • Achieve and maintain accreditation as a NERC certified operator.

Planned Outage Coordination:

  • Perform load flow and dynamic stability studies in support of planned outage coordination.
  • Provide backup support for outage coordination. This process provides for the scheduling of planned outages in a secure and reliable manner, while balancing impacts to customers, economic dispatch, and adequacy of protection.

Forced Outages:

  • Support system operators in the real-time resolution of forced outages by performing load flow and dynamic stability studies using power system simulation software.
  • Prepare Short Term Operating Instructions to assist system operators in secure and reliable power system operation under abnormal conditions.
  • Provide after-hours support to System Operators as part of a stand-by rotation.

System Operator Training

  • Prepare, deliver, and maintain presentation materials for system operators under a NERC structured training program.
  • Keep system models and training scenarios for the operator training simulator current, and use this tool to deliver training to System Operators

Reliability Standards Compliance:

  • Maintain compliance with reliability standards as they pertain to the System Security functions of Control Centre Operations.
These skills will make you successful:

To thrive in this role, you recognize yourself in most of the following competencies and skills listed below:

  • Bachelor´s degree in Electrical Engineering and a full member (or eligible for membership) in Engineers Nova Scotia.
  • Strong oral and written communication skills, a strong customer service ethic, good interpersonal skills, and are able to function effectively in a team environment.
  • Self-starter with proven organizational and analytical skills.
  • Strong computer skills and attention to detail.
  • Demonstrated commitment to personal development.
  • You must be available to support emergency power restoration work.
  • You must possess a valid driver´s license.
  • Knowledge of power system operations, NERC and NPCC operating criteria and standards, and power system simulation software (PSS/E, OpenNet) is considered an asset.
